Web27 mrt. 2024 · There are two ways cocaine causes dilated pupils: Cocaine triggers the release of brain chemicals like dopamine and endorphins. Having high levels of these chemicals leads to cocaine eyes. Cocaine triggers the release of a hormone called norepinephrine. It also blocks the hormone’s reabsorption. Norepinephrine dilates the eyes. Web1 okt. 2024 · Typically, the drugs listed below are known for their influence on the eyes. Marijuana: Red, bloodshot eyes. Web8 dec. 2024 · Other drugs, specifically opioids, can cause pinpoint pupils. Pinpoint pupils refer to pupils constricting and failing to respond to light. Sometimes, pinpoint pupils are an overdose symptom. If you notice a heroin user has pinpoint pupils, it would be best to call 911 immediately. WebUser’s pupils will appear dilated when under the influence of methamphetamine. What are the signs of an overdose? Methamphetamine is a powerful and dangerous drug and comes with a risk of overdose. Signs include: Rapid or irregular heart rate High blood pressure Confusion and agitation Sweating and overheating Stomach pains Chest pain
